Also, if you are worried about HDD space, its 5 minutes to swap HDDs and you can use any 2.5 SATA HDD on the market. While for MS you have to use their HDD and it still isnt as big of a drive you can fit in a PS3. I just upgraded my "40" gig PS3 to a 250 gig myself.
